Andrew Beirne appointed portfolio manager at Private Portfolio Managers



Private Portfolio Managers (PPM) has announced the appointment of Andrew Beirne as a portfolio manager.
He has 25 years of financial services experience having served in various investment research and portfolio management positions at UBS, Hartley Poynton, MIR and ING Investment Management.
His previous role was as a portfolio manager of the ING Small Companies Fund.
Beirne joins PPM as it seeks to expand its offering to family offices, charities and high net worth clients through its individually managed accounts (IMA) service.
His appointment also follows the addition of PPM portfolio manager Ian Hardy, a former IMA specialist from Centric Wealth, in October last year.
